In the ever-evolving world of web development, hybrid WordPress front-end development stands out as a unique approach, combining the best of traditional WordPress themes with modern front-end technologies. This article delves into the concept, types, benefits, and challenges of hybrid WordPress front-end development, along with frequently asked questions (FAQs) to give you a complete understanding.

What is Hybrid WordPress Front-End Development?

Hybrid WordPress front-end development refers to the use of modern JavaScript frameworks and libraries (such as React, Vue, and Angular) alongside traditional WordPress theming to build dynamic and interactive user interfaces. The hybrid approach bridges the gap between the flexibility and ease of WordPress content management and the performance, interactivity, and scalability offered by modern front-end technologies.

This method allows developers to create faster, more dynamic, and interactive websites while still leveraging WordPress for content management and back-end functionalities.

Types of Hybrid WordPress Front-End Development

1. WordPress with a Static Site Generator (SSG)

A Static Site Generator like Gatsby or Next.js is used to pre-build static HTML files from WordPress content. This approach generates a static website that’s faster and more secure. It combines WordPress as the back-end CMS with a JavaScript front-end, offering benefits such as faster load times, better scalability, and security.

2. WordPress and Single Page Applications (SPA)

Single Page Applications (SPAs) use JavaScript frameworks like React or Vue to load a website dynamically without requiring full page reloads. WordPress can serve as the CMS and API, providing content, while the SPA handles the front-end. This approach provides smoother, faster user experiences and is ideal for web applications that require real-time interaction, like social networks or e-commerce sites.

3. WordPress REST API with Front-End Frameworks

With the WordPress REST API, developers can decouple the back-end and front-end of WordPress. The REST API exposes WordPress data (such as posts, pages, and custom post types) as JSON objects, which front-end frameworks like React, Vue, or Angular can consume. This approach allows developers to build more complex, interactive websites or apps, while using WordPress purely for content management.

4. Progressive Web Apps (PWA) with WordPress

PWAs are web applications designed to provide a native app-like experience in the browser. By integrating WordPress with frameworks like React or Vue, you can create a progressive web app that works offline, loads quickly, and delivers high performance. PWAs built on WordPress benefit from the platform’s flexibility and scalability while offering users a highly interactive, mobile-first experience.

Benefits of Hybrid WordPress Front-End Development

1. Improved Performance

By leveraging modern JavaScript frameworks and technologies, hybrid development reduces the reliance on traditional page loads. This leads to faster loading times, smoother interactions, and a better overall user experience.

2. Scalability

Hybrid WordPress front-end development enables greater scalability. With the front-end decoupled from the back-end, developers can optimize the front-end independently of the CMS. This makes it easier to scale websites as traffic grows or as the complexity of the site increases.

3. Enhanced User Experience

With technologies like React and Vue, developers can build interactive and dynamic user interfaces, improving engagement and user satisfaction. Features like real-time updates, smooth transitions, and fast page rendering create a more enjoyable experience for visitors.

4. Flexibility

Hybrid WordPress development offers the flexibility to mix and match different tools and technologies. For example, a developer could use WordPress for content management and React for front-end interactions, while still having the freedom to choose any backend or hosting solution that suits the project.

5. Better SEO

Hybrid front-end development can contribute to improved SEO performance by reducing page load times and making websites more interactive and mobile-friendly. Additionally, the use of pre-rendered static sites and server-side rendering can help improve crawlability and indexing by search engines.

Challenges of Hybrid WordPress Front-End Development

1. Complexity

Hybrid development requires a solid understanding of both traditional WordPress development and modern front-end technologies. Managing multiple frameworks and ensuring compatibility between WordPress and the front-end can be complex, especially for developers new to these tools.

2. Increased Development Time

Building a hybrid WordPress site may take longer than a traditional WordPress site, as it requires integrating multiple technologies and ensuring they work seamlessly together. For projects with tight deadlines, this can be a disadvantage.

3. SEO Management

While hybrid development can offer SEO benefits, it also comes with challenges. For instance, ensuring that dynamic content is rendered properly for search engines and handling issues like JavaScript rendering can require additional effort and expertise.

FAQs About Hybrid WordPress Front-End Development

1. What is the difference between hybrid WordPress development and traditional WordPress development?

Hybrid WordPress development integrates modern front-end technologies (like React, Vue, or Angular) with WordPress as the CMS. Traditional WordPress development relies on PHP for both the front-end and back-end, with themes and plugins handling all functionalities.

2. Can I use any front-end framework with WordPress?

Yes, you can use any modern front-end framework such as React, Vue, or Angular with WordPress. These frameworks can consume WordPress content through the REST API or by integrating with a static site generator.

3. What are the benefits of using WordPress with React?

Using WordPress with React allows you to build interactive, fast, and dynamic websites. React’s component-based structure also makes it easier to manage large-scale websites, while WordPress provides an easy-to-use content management system.

4. Is hybrid WordPress front-end development suitable for all types of websites?

Hybrid WordPress front-end development is ideal for dynamic, interactive websites or web applications that require high performance, like e-commerce sites, social networks, or news portals. For simpler, content-driven websites, traditional WordPress development may be sufficient.

5. How does using the WordPress REST API benefit hybrid development?

The WordPress REST API exposes WordPress data in a format that can be consumed by modern front-end frameworks. This allows developers to decouple the front-end and back-end, enabling the use of frameworks like React or Vue, which can enhance performance and user experience.

6. What are Progressive Web Apps (PWA), and how do they work with WordPress?

A Progressive Web App (PWA) is a web application that delivers a native app-like experience in the browser. When integrated with WordPress, PWAs use modern JavaScript frameworks and technologies to offer offline capabilities, fast loading times, and an app-like user experience.

Conclusion

Hybrid WordPress front-end development offers an exciting blend of traditional content management with cutting-edge front-end technologies. By leveraging modern frameworks like React, Vue, and Angular, developers can create dynamic, fast, and scalable websites that provide excellent user experiences. However, while the hybrid approach offers many advantages, it also presents challenges such as increased complexity and development time. Understanding the different types of hybrid development and their benefits can help you make informed decisions for your next WordPress project.

This page was last edited on 12 May 2025, at 1:34 pm